Comprehensive Guide to Consultation Request Form
What is the Consultation Request and Report Form?
The Consultation Request and Report Form is a critical tool used by healthcare providers to facilitate consultations between peers. This medical consultation form helps bridge communication gaps, allowing for efficient exchange of patient information and clinical insights. The form is closely associated with the New York Eye and Ear Infirmary of Mount Sinai, streamlining the referral and consultation process while ensuring patient safety and care quality.

Who is eligible to use the Consultation Request and Report Form?
The form is primarily for healthcare providers, including physicians and specialists who need to document and request consultations regarding patient care.
What types of supporting documents are needed with this form?
While the form itself does not specify required supporting documents, it's advisable to include relevant patient medical records or previous examination notes to facilitate the consultation.
How do I submit the Consultation Request and Report Form?
The completed form can be submitted electronically through pdfFiller, or it can be printed and sent manually to the intended consultant's office, depending on their submission requirements.
What information is essential to complete the form accurately?
Essential information includes the patient's full name, consultation type, reason for consultation, and any significant medical history, along with signatures from both the requesting physician and the consultant.
Are there any common mistakes to avoid when filling out the form?
Ensure all fields are filled out completely and accurately. Common mistakes include leaving out signatures or not providing adequate details regarding the reason for consultation.
What is the processing time for the consultations requested via this form?
Processing times can vary based on the specialist's availability and clinic policies. It's best to follow up with the consultant's office for an estimated timeline.
Can I edit the form after submitting it?
Once submitted, it is typically not possible to edit the form directly. If changes are needed, contacting the consultant’s office for any amendments is recommended.
